Abstract:
Photothermally sensitive recording sheets for color imaging are disclosed comprising a transparent support sheet having a thermal slip layer disposed on one surface of the support and a heat sensitive image layer on the opposite surface of the support. A second opaque (paper) or transparent (plastic) sheet is laminated to the color-producing layer. The image layer comprises photohardenable microcapsules containing a photopolymerizable or photocrosslinkable compound, a photoinitiator and a dye precursor and a developer material external to the microcapsules. Image-wise exposure of the recording sheet to actinic radiation causes selective photohardening of microcapsules sensitive to that radiation. Heating the resultant exposed recording sheet to a temperature well above the developer melting point by for example a thermal head allows the developer to selectively permeate the non-photohardened capsules resulting in the development of an image, including full color images. The recording sheets are suitable for use in high speed printing applications such as computer print out paper, battery operated printers for digital camera or personal digital assistance, labels, medical imaging, and color proofing films.
Abstract:
An antenna detaching-proof rotation idling device having a metal connector with an electroplated inner bore to lock on an antenna-connecting seat of a mobile phone. The connector has its threaded section extended down from its main disk body. An insulating piece is mounted in the inner bore of the connector in a tight connecting mode. A central guiding needle is installed in a central bore in the insulating piece in a loose connecting mode. The top end of the needle gets above the disk body of the connector to mount an electric circuit board. The bottom of the needle is exposed a given length under the connector. The portion of the connector above the disk body is ejection shaped into a sleeve. The sleeve, the electric circuit board and the needle are connected and moved together. The connector being plated with a layer of white chrome, after the sleeve is mounted, it will be rotation idling when being rotated. Thus bad signal receiving and damage of the electric circuit board by users' random rotating can be prevented.

Abstract:
A voice recording and playback apparatus includes a memory unit having addressable memory regions, a voice input unit for converting a user voice input into an electrical signal, and a processor for storing the electrical signal from the voice input unit as a voice message in the memory unit. A recording address generator, which includes a recording address decoder and a plurality of recording switches for connecting a respective input of the recording address decoder to a voltage source, provides a corresponding recording address to the processor to enable the latter to store the voice message in a corresponding one of the memory regions of the memory unit when one of the recording switches is closed. A playback address generator, which includes a playback address decoder and a plurality of playback switches for connecting a respective input of the playback address decoder to the voltage source, provides a corresponding playback address to the processor to enable the latter to retrieve the voice message in a corresponding one of the memory regions of the memory unit when one of the playback switches is closed. An alarm system which incorporates the voice recording and playback apparatus is also disclosed.

Abstract:
Disclosed is a method and device for automatic dynamic balancing operations on machine lines so as to compensate unbalance in a rotor. Vibration signals of the rotor obtained by a transducer and revolution signals generated by a revolution detector in reaction to the rotor during rotation are fed into a band pass filter and amplifier. The processed signals are then converted into digital signals by means of a digital dynamic balancing close-loop controller. The value and location of unbalance present in the rotor are calculated by a calculating unit. Based on the unbalance value and the speed of revolution of the rotor, whether a suitable amount of fluid is needed to be injected into compensation chambers in the rotor, which is coaxial with the rotor, to eliminate the unbalance of the rotor can be determined. This balancing operation is repeated automatically until the unbalance value is less than a predetermined tolerance value.
Abstract:
An inter-digital bulk acoustic resonator including a resonating structure, one or more input electrodes, one or more output electrodes, a substrate, and a supporting structure disposed on the substrate is provided. The resonating structure includes one or more resonating beams and a coupling beam. The resonating beams are connected at opposite two sides of the coupling beam respectively. The input electrodes and the output electrodes are arranged among the resonating beams in interlace. The input electrodes, the output electrodes, and the resonating beams are parallel to each other. Two ends of the coupling beam are connected to the supporting structure, such that the resonating structure is supported on the substrate.
Abstract:
A charge storage memory is configured in a NAND array, and includes NAND strings coupled to bit lines via string select switches and includes word lines. A controller is configured to produce a bias for performing an operation on a selected cell of the NAND array. The bias includes charging the bit line while the string select switches are closed, such as to not introduce noise into the strings caused by such bit line charging. The semiconductor body regions in memory cells that are on both sides of the memory cells in the NAND strings that are coupled to a selected word line are coupled to reference voltages such that they are pre-charged while the word lines of the strings in the array are transitioned to various voltages during the operation.
Abstract:
A two-dimensional scanning and reflecting device includes a vibration component and a scanning component. The vibration component has a free end. The scanning component includes a frame body, a mass block, and a mirror. The frame body is connected to the free end of the vibration component. A natural frequency of the mirror corresponds to a second frequency. The mass block is disposed on the frame body in an eccentric manner, and the mass block and the natural frequency of the mirror correspond to a first frequency. When the vibration component receives a multi-frequency signal having the first frequency and the second frequency, the mirror vibrates in an axial direction with the first frequency, and vibrates in another axial direction with the second frequency.
